It's just a fancy package for SVGA LCD that's 4:3 aspect ratio with quiet fans. It's not that great a deal considering you can get XGA LCD for less than 3K (NEC LT154 and NEC VT540K). Of course if you're not rainbow sensitive, XGA DLP like the LT150 (I bought one for $2300) is better with 800:1 contrast that'll beat the pants off the Cineza. The cheap bulb is nice but it's only 1000 hr. The XGA LCD usually has 2000 hr bulbs for $300 or less. My old Sony VPL-CX1 was XGA LCD with $257 for 2000 hr bulb and had higher resolution than the Cineza. I'd wait for a formal review before splurging on this unit.
